A sudden scream in the classroom, the fright of boys and girls, then the vision: a rat was wandering among the backpacks during class time. It happened in the Nanni Loy primary school in via Schiavazzi, part of the Randaccio Tuveri Don Milani Colombo comprehensive institute. An episode that sparked the anger of parents and led to the boycott of lessons yesterday. "Our children are surrounded by rats: they saw them in the classroom and in the gardens. This is unacceptable," the families denounced.

The story begins last Thursday, when a rat was spotted in the classroom by students. But yesterday, after the technicians' inspection, no infestation emerged. No trace of mice therefore, but despite the reassurances the parents remain alert.
